<feed xmlns='http://www.w3.org/2005/Atom'>
<title>dcpomatic/src/lib/player.cc, branch adjust-sizing</title>
<subtitle>DCP-o-matic DCP tools</subtitle>
<id>https://git.carlh.net/cgit/dcpomatic/atom?h=adjust-sizing</id>
<link rel='self' href='https://git.carlh.net/cgit/dcpomatic/atom?h=adjust-sizing'/>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/'/>
<updated>2022-08-04T21:55:17Z</updated>
<entry>
<title>wip: got stuck... because PlayerVideo is related to the render size</title>
<updated>2022-08-04T21:55:17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2022-08-04T21:55:17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=7bd8eecb8ba8535978d58408dc73ce7528034c7e'/>
<id>urn:sha1:7bd8eecb8ba8535978d58408dc73ce7528034c7e</id>
<content type='text'>
because its subtitles are prepared for the _video_container_size that
the Player knows about.  I think the only way around this would be to
store the subs in PlayerVideo in some independent way and to scale/convert
to bitmap later.
</content>
</entry>
<entry>
<title>Believed fix for error when calculating the position in the output DCP of a referenced asset.</title>
<updated>2022-06-12T13:40:33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2022-06-07T23:01:15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=922dc3605c29bd742a18b02fbe1faae5739b70df'/>
<id>urn:sha1:922dc3605c29bd742a18b02fbe1faae5739b70df</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Rearrange subtitle font management.</title>
<updated>2022-06-07T15:01:06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2022-06-01T11:03:38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=5a820bb8fae34591be5ac6d19a73461b9dab532a'/>
<id>urn:sha1:5a820bb8fae34591be5ac6d19a73461b9dab532a</id>
<content type='text'>
With this change each subtitle coming out of the player has a reference
to a dcpomatic::Font that belongs to the TextContent.  This hopefully
solves a few problems which all basically stemmed from the fact that
previously the decoders/player were deciding what the font ID in the
output DCP would be - they can't do that properly.
</content>
</entry>
<entry>
<title>Fix error when loading encrypted DCPs (#2257).</title>
<updated>2022-05-21T20:16:55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2022-05-21T20:16:55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=60817309adf931b0e76b52e0ba35190a21cb6d9e'/>
<id>urn:sha1:60817309adf931b0e76b52e0ba35190a21cb6d9e</id>
<content type='text'>
In d1b4dbb793e2850d032ce3c91f0c91d045ae19dc I changed have_video()
to look at can_be_played() but forgot to also change have_audio().
</content>
</entry>
<entry>
<title>Fix ignore_video checker for separate-3D content (#2246).</title>
<updated>2022-05-11T18:36:10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2022-05-09T23:16:44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=b7a57184200d340bebcf81552aa1f05f220a8ec5'/>
<id>urn:sha1:b7a57184200d340bebcf81552aa1f05f220a8ec5</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Possibly improve shuffler behaviour (use one for all content if any 3D is present).</title>
<updated>2022-05-09T23:16:33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2022-05-09T23:16:33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=d2e40a18eee940f1333c7e63d423b1d56e50c5e6'/>
<id>urn:sha1:d2e40a18eee940f1333c7e63d423b1d56e50c5e6</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Primitive auto-crop (#1477).</title>
<updated>2022-04-28T23:44:15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2022-01-01T21:20:51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=d5c059a2ff9bab5c2973db6bc4860591679dd42b'/>
<id>urn:sha1:d5c059a2ff9bab5c2973db6bc4860591679dd42b</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Allow ContentBitmapText to contain multiple BitmapText objects.</title>
<updated>2022-04-28T11:47:57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2022-04-28T11:47:57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=a1d11f2e9cc3678bd68b95c0e444c8245ef776b5'/>
<id>urn:sha1:a1d11f2e9cc3678bd68b95c0e444c8245ef776b5</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Improve some variable names.</title>
<updated>2022-04-28T07:54:48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2022-04-28T07:54:48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=8cabf6045c7b101fda647ed65db6a9066b8a0efd'/>
<id>urn:sha1:8cabf6045c7b101fda647ed65db6a9066b8a0efd</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Replace encrypted content with black if we have no key (#2234).</title>
<updated>2022-04-20T20:10:11Z</updated>
<author>
<name>Carl Hetherington</name>
<email>cth@carlh.net</email>
</author>
<published>2022-04-16T21:57:19Z</published>
<link rel='alternate' type='text/html' href='https://git.carlh.net/cgit/dcpomatic/commit/?id=d1b4dbb793e2850d032ce3c91f0c91d045ae19dc'/>
<id>urn:sha1:d1b4dbb793e2850d032ce3c91f0c91d045ae19dc</id>
<content type='text'>
</content>
</entry>
</feed>
